Default HD works by checking all the players around you to see if they are slashing, and if they are, it checks if their slash hits you.
This way, on your screen you only get hit when it looks like someone else is hitting you. This also means, you can only hit other people when it looks like you're hitting them on their screen. If it worked the other way around, and you hit everyone you slashed on your screen, sometimes it'd look like you got hit by other people from a mile away. |

The other possibility is UDP, which sends packets of data directly from one client to another and bypasses the server, when it works properly it can be much smoother and even make a player who'd seem laggy with TCP move pretty smoothly, but the packets can be unreliable sometimes and even make it so you struggle to hit players. |
